Rig / Gear
Rig: 33” tires
1 Locker helpful, a pair of limited slips should do the trick.
Undercarriage and body armor highly recommended.
Rattlesnakes:
This is the season and they are active.
Be aware they do not always rattle a warning prior to striking
Avoid wandering into the brush.
They are active in the evenings and after dark.
SAFETY:
1. Roll bar or factory installed hard top.
2. Adequate attachment points front and rear, i.e. tow hooks, receiver, etc. Tow balls are not permitted.
3. Tow strap or rope; without metal hooks (recommend rated at 2 times the vehicle weight).
4. Spare tire within close diameter of other tires
5. Jack capable of lifting your vehicle enough to change a tire; tools to change a tire.
6. First aid kit.
7. Fire extinguisher with gauge indicating good/full, appropriately stored.
8. Seat belts for all vehicle occupants.
9. Battery hold downs
10. Emergency brake, parking brake, line-lock or other redundant braking system.
11. Tools and spare parts as you think you may need them.
